Abstract

OBJECTIVES

Fecal microbiota transplantation (FMT) is a recommended therapy for recurrent infection and is being investigated as a potential therapy for dozens of microbiota-mediated indications. Stool banks centralize FMT donor screening and FMT material preparation with the goal of expanding access to FMT material while simultaneously improving its safety, quality, and convenience. Although there are published consensuses on donor screening guidelines, there are few reports about the implementation of those guidelines in functioning stool banks.

METHODS

To help inform consensus standards with data gathered from real-world settings and, in turn, to improve patient care, here we describe the general methodology used in 2018 by OpenBiome, a large stool bank, and its outputs in that year.

RESULTS

In 2018, the stool bank received 7,536 stool donations from 210 donors, a daily average of 20.6 donations, and processed 4,271 of those donations into FMT preparations. The median time a screened and enrolled stool donor actively donated stool was 5.8 months. The median time between the manufacture of an FMT preparation and its shipment to a hospital or physician was 8.9 months. Half of the stool bank's partner hospitals and physicians ordered an average of 0.75 or fewer FMT preparations per month.

CONCLUSIONS

Further knowledge sharing should help inform refinements of stool banking guidelines and best practices.

摘要

目的

粪便微生物群移植(FMT)是复发性感染的推荐疗法,并且正在作为数十种微生物群介导的适应证的潜在疗法进行研究。粪便库集中了 FMT 供体筛查和 FMT 材料准备,目的是扩大 FMT 材料的获取途径,同时提高其安全性、质量和便利性。尽管有关于供体筛查指南的已发表共识,但关于这些指南在运行中的粪便库中的实施情况的报告很少。

方法

为了帮助用来自真实环境的数据制定共识标准,并进而改善患者护理,我们在此描述了 2018 年大型粪便库 OpenBiome 使用的一般方法及其当年的结果。

结果

2018 年,该粪便库从 210 位供体中收到了 7536 份粪便捐赠,平均每天 20.6 份,其中 4271 份经过处理制成 FMT 制剂。经过筛选并注册的供体积极捐赠粪便的中位时间为 5.8 个月。FMT 制剂生产和运往医院或医生的中位时间为 8.9 个月。该粪便库一半的合作医院和医生平均每月订购的 FMT 制剂少于或等于 0.75 份。

结论

进一步的知识共享应有助于完善粪便库管理指南和最佳实践。
